2.1 Meaning of Keywords
Keywords are the words or phrases users type into search engines.
Examples
- “SEO course”
- “digital marketing jobs”
- “buy laptop online”
Keywords connect user searches with website content.
2.2 Search Intent
Search intent is the purpose behind a search query.
|
Intent Type |
Example |
|
Informational |
“What is SEO?” |
|
Navigational |
“Facebook login” |
|
Transactional |
“Buy laptop online” |
|
Commercial Investigation |
“Best laptop for students” |
Content should match the user’s intent.
2.3 Keyword Types
Short-Tail Keywords
- SEO
- Laptop
- Shoes
Long-Tail Keywords
- Best SEO course in Nairobi
- Affordable laptop for university students
- Running shoes for beginners
Long-tail keywords are usually less competitive and more targeted.
2.4 Keyword Research Process
Step 1: Brainstorm Topics
List products, services, and customer questions.
Step 2: Use Keyword Tools
Examples:
- Google Keyword Planner,
- Google Trends,
- Ubersuggest,
- AnswerThePublic.
Step 3: Analyze Search Volume
Estimate how often the keyword is searched.
Step 4: Analyze Competition
Determine ranking difficulty.
Step 5: Select Target Keywords
Choose keywords that are relevant and achievable.
2.5 Keyword Mapping
Assign target keywords to specific pages.
|
Page |
Target Keyword |
|
Homepage |
Digital marketing course |
|
SEO Page |
SEO training |
|
Blog Article |
How SEO works |
Avoid targeting the same keyword on multiple pages unnecessarily.
2.6 Local Keyword Research
Local businesses should include location terms.
Examples
- SEO consultant Nairobi
- Bakery in Thika
- Digital marketing training Kenya
2.7 Common Keyword Mistakes
- Targeting very broad keywords,
- Ignoring search intent,
- Keyword stuffing,
- Choosing keywords unrelated to the business.
